A Boolean Armed Raccoon for Chrome. Simplify your recruitment process and optimize your candidate search to gain industry advantage. Boo, the raccoon is a Chrome extension designed for recruiters by recruiters. She is a powerful tool that speeds up and simplifies candidate searches by streamlining the Boolean string writing process. Boo allows you to gain the necessary competitive advantage by employing your recruiting brainpower rather than relying on AI or Machine Learning to write Boolean strings for you.
